Output 32dffa692f70a039397e95cdca9589425fb642cefd0d819b2d5fcb5784a1cd56:5

value
941090334
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dbcef80507ae73f7faaaad31369462b02554897d OP_EQUAL
address
3MjFqzzxe8bVBVSNFHXLvH79oj9msM1acD
transaction
32dffa692f70a039397e95cdca9589425fb642cefd0d819b2d5fcb5784a1cd56
confirmations
368416
spent
true